NATIONAL FOREWORD

This Indian Standard which is identical with ISO 6980-1 : 2022 ‘Nuclear energy - Reference betaparticle radiation - Part 1: Methods of production’ issued by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) was adopted by the Bureau of Indian Standards on the recommendation of the Nuclear Energy for Peaceful Applications Sectional Committee and approval of the Chemical Division Council.

This standard being formulated in three parts covers the production, calibration, and use of beta-particle reference radiation fields for the calibration of dosemeters and dose-rate meters for protection purposes. This part describes the methods of production and characterization of the reference radiation. Part 2 Describes procedures for the determination of absorbed dose rate to a reference depth of tissue from beta particle reference radiation fields. Part 3 Describes procedures for the calibration of dosemeters and dose rate meters and the determination of their response as a function of beta-particle energy and angle of beta-particle incidence.
